Отладка и тестирование приложений в среде Visual Studio 2005. Евсеева О.Н - 43 стр.

UptoLike

Составители: 

43
21. Что такое нереализуемые пути программы?
22. Какова мощность множества тестов, формально необходимая для тестиро-
вания операции в машине с 32-разрядным машинным словом?
23. Сколько тестов потребуется для проверки программы управления рукой
робота, реализующей задержку на неопределенное количество тактов?
24. Можно ли гарантировать остановку программы на любом тесте?
25. Выполните все этапы тестирования для процедуры вычисления факториа-
ла. Используйте для своей программы рассмотренные в разделах 1 и 2
подходы к отладке.
26. Выполните все этапы тестирования для задачи решения квадратного урав-
нения, которая формулируется следующим образом: найти корни квадрат-
ного уравнения, заданного своими коэффициентами, с положительным
дискриминантом; подстановкой в уравнение, убедиться в погрешности вы-
числений. Используйте для своей программы рассмотренные в разделах 1
и 2 подходы к отладке.
27. Выполните все этапы тестирования для задачи преобразования комплекс-
ного числа z = х + iy, заданного своими действительной (x) и мнимой (y)
частями, в тригонометрическую форму и вывода его на экран в виде выра-
жения: z = r(cos
ϕ
+i sin
ϕ
). Для справки:
.;
22
x
y
arctgyxr =+=
ϕ
Используйте
для своей программы рассмотренные в разделах 1 и 2 подходы к отладке.